diff --git a/staging/src/k8s.io/component-base/logs/json/json.go b/staging/src/k8s.io/component-base/logs/json/json.go index a39a60dcd05..bdbcec71a16 100644 --- a/staging/src/k8s.io/component-base/logs/json/json.go +++ b/staging/src/k8s.io/component-base/logs/json/json.go @@ -43,6 +43,7 @@ func NewJSONLogger(infoStream, errorStream zapcore.WriteSyncer, encoderConfig *z encoderConfig = &zapcore.EncoderConfig{ MessageKey: "msg", CallerKey: "caller", + NameKey: "logger", TimeKey: "ts", EncodeTime: epochMillisTimeEncoder, EncodeDuration: zapcore.StringDurationEncoder, diff --git a/staging/src/k8s.io/component-base/logs/json/json_test.go b/staging/src/k8s.io/component-base/logs/json/json_test.go index 178a42270b8..76082a6309d 100644 --- a/staging/src/k8s.io/component-base/logs/json/json_test.go +++ b/staging/src/k8s.io/component-base/logs/json/json_test.go @@ -61,10 +61,9 @@ func TestZapLoggerInfo(t *testing.T) { keysValues: []interface{}{"duration", time.Duration(5 * time.Second)}, }, { - msg: "test for WithName", - names: []string{"hello", "world"}, - // TODO: log names - format: "{\"ts\":%f,\"caller\":\"json/json_test.go:%d\",\"msg\":\"test for WithName\",\"v\":0}\n", + msg: "test for WithName", + names: []string{"hello", "world"}, + format: "{\"ts\":%f,\"logger\":\"hello.world\",\"caller\":\"json/json_test.go:%d\",\"msg\":\"test for WithName\",\"v\":0}\n", }, }